
Librarian: Tidy Up the Arcane Library! is a single-player simulation. You need return scattered books to proper places in an Arcane Library. As completed rows of bookshelves, you can learn ability to improve your efficiency. Use your skills and strategies to shelve 3,072 books as quick as you can.

A mischievous fairy has left the once-majestic library in utter chaos. The principal’s word is law: "You are forbidden from leaving until all 3,072 books are returned to their rightful places!" In the silent, mystical archive, your long battle against the mountain of books begins.
Categorization: From Destructive Magic and The Travels of Otherworld to Romance Novels—use titles and cover designs as clues to transport a massive collection to the correct sections.
Massive Volume: With 3,072 books to organize, the task may seem overwhelming at first. However, as you stack each book, you will unlock magical abilities that drastically boost your efficiency.
Visual Satisfaction: There is a special joy in seeing the books that once cluttered the floor return to the shelves, slowly revealing the hidden floor beneath. As chaos transforms into perfect order, you’ll experience an unparalleled sense of satisfaction.
Strategic Efficiency: How will you combine your unlocked abilities? What order will you tackle the mess? The strategic fun lies in your decision-making, as your tactics can lead to a dramatic increase in workflow.
Immersive Atmosphere: The library’s ambient sound and BGM change dynamically; as shelves fill up, the acoustic resonance grows stronger, drawing you deeper into the world.
The Principal’s Strict Evaluation: Your precision is being monitored. The Principal’s evaluation shifts in real-time based on how many rows are "correctly shelved" according to the rules. Accuracy and speed are the keys to a perfect score—and your escape.
Assemble: A spell that summons other volumes of the same series directly to your hands.
Insight: Highlights other volumes of the same series, making them easy to spot even in a disorganized pile.
Auto-Shelving: A spell that instantly places the books in your hands onto the shelves in perfect order.

There almost a dozen copycats of this game that have been created in under a year, and while this isn't the most complicated game to reproduce, all the copycats are from small or even single-game developers. That there is even a possibility that the devs of this one aren't as honest with their use of AI as they claim makes me worried that this is one of a long line of pop-up games from a single team, inventing new studios to cover their tracks as they release essentially the same game under multiple titles. The other titles all share a similar art style, and seeminigly run on the same engine. Something smells fishy and I don't like it. This was the one game I purchased that had the 'with AI elements' tag attributed to it, and because of this I'm getting recommended other games that have far less scruples with abusing AI assets than these devs claim. I regret even entertaining the thought that even a little bit of AI is okay. My advice to the devs is this: If you don't want to be lumped in with the egregious AI slop, don't use it at ALL. Claiming 'it's only here and there, and we all finished it by hand', is nice, but it still gets you lumped in with the lazy, scamming, no-love-for-the-industry publishers that are pushing for AI use. A drop of sewage in a barrel of wine means you now have a barrel of sewage. Learn and do better.
